Transaction 72543f6373e3a38443718850a510d5614b243873815b854d4557193cf842e57e

1 Input
2 Outputs
  • 72543f6373e3a38443718850a510d5614b243873815b854d4557193cf842e57e:0
  • value  3563850
    address  1AcAFtvm9fqd3mHdCz8G2dVR2ZpDEBWQku
  • 72543f6373e3a38443718850a510d5614b243873815b854d4557193cf842e57e:1
  • value  190547386
    address  16RtBzU8GPpCqCt5BhgWMCrF1GeRNGsAcP